Veterans who served in the US Military prior to 1980 could be entitled to mesothelioma-related compensation from the Department of Veterans Affairs. This is because the military utilized significant amounts of asbestos in its vessels and buildings prior to the 1980s. Veterans make up 30% of mesothelioma sufferers and the VA provides assistance for mesothelioma-related medical expenses, a pension and disability benefits dependent on the severity of the disease.

Mesothelioma patients and their families might be eligible to receive compensation through workers' compensation, but this kind of compensation isn't often enough to cover all the costs related to mesothelioma treatment. The deadlines for filing for workers' compensation differ from the statutes for lawsuits against asbestos companies. Certain states also allow employers to opt-out of coverage for occupational illnesses such as mesothelioma.

The Department of Veterans Affairs can also offer disability benefits to people with m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ses. The VA provides access to some the best mesothelioma specialists in the world as well as the right to receive compensation for living expenses. VA disability benefits can be sought in conjunction with mesothelioma lawsuits or asbestos trust fund claim.

As the dangers of asbestos became well-known, a number of companies that made asbestos-containing products filed for bankruptcy. To ensure that their victims were compensated these companies set up asbestos trust funds. The trust funds are estimated to be worth $30 billion and are used to pay mesothelioma victims without the need to appear in court. The average amount of mesothelioma jury verdicts and settlements is higher than the asbestos trust fund payouts.
